Heads up: if the Lintrock baseline file in the Quarrow repo drifts from main, CI fails with a "stale baseline" error even when the code is fine. Quick fix is to regenerate the baseline on a clean checkout and re-push. If a customer build is blocked, confirm the failing run matches the token below before escalating.

build token for yadug-yagag: htk21_c863c33eb8b82c0c9c152

## Configuration

Crashwire ingests crash reports from the Pebblenote mobile app and forwards them to the triage queue. Copy `env.sample` to `.env` before first run. Set `CRASHWIRE_REGION` to your shard, `UPLOAD_BATCH_SIZE` to 50 unless told otherwise, and leave `SYMBOLICATION_MODE=auto`. The ingest worker won't start without credentials for the report store, so add this line next.

sealed setting: ARCHIVE_KEY3=bd6

# SproutClock Environments

SproutClock, our plant-watering scheduler, runs in three environments: dev, staging, and production. Dev resets its schedule database every morning, so treat it as disposable. Staging mirrors production hardware and is the correct place to validate new watering-rule plugins before release. Production changes require a reviewed change request. For onboarding, staging is configured with the values below.

config for kadug-yahop:
quenwyn:
  pin: 2459
  metrics_host: metrics.quenwyn.lumicsys.internal
  tenant: julax
  seal: seal_0d5ead96